Subject: Welcome to Brindlemoss on-call

Hey — quick note on incremental rebuilds. The static site only rebuilds pages whose content hash changed, so a "stale page" report usually means the dependency graph missed an edge. Don't trigger full rebuilds during business hours; they take ~40 minutes. The debugging flow and graph inspector are documented on the internal page below.

operations page: https://superset.kelvicorp.example/pipeline/run/display/view/9edfe8e23ee3f5ff

# Order cutoff rules — Marigold & Rye bakery app
# Heads up, support folks: customers often ask why next-day orders
# "close early." The cutoff is intentional — the Oventide kitchen
# locks its prep list the evening before, and custom cakes need
# extra lead time. Refunds past cutoff go through the manual queue.
# The cutoff constants we enforce are defined just below.

tuning constants:
RATE_LIMITS = {
    "zorael": 10,
    "oliix": 1,
    "holix": 2,
    "quenix": 10,
}

Subject: RBAC ownership change for Lanternwiki

Heads up for on-call: responsibility for role-based access control in Lanternwiki has moved from the platform team to the identity squad, effective Monday. Escalate any permission-sync failures or role-mapping alerts to the new owner rather than paging platform. The new point of contact is listed below.

approver of hahaf-hahaf = Druion Druius Kasax Eliox

Subject: DR drill — Packlune telemetry compressor. Team, during Thursday's disaster-recovery drill we will fail over the service that compresses telemetry payloads before upload. Expect briefly elevated payload sizes and a pause in dashboard updates; reassure customers this is planned. Support should restore the standby compressor account only after ops gives the go-ahead, using the recovery passphrase below.

strongbox words: oliael-gilax-lamael